      Where does aggravator come from?

      The word aggravator breaks down into 3 roots of Latin origin: ag-, from Latin ad (“to, toward”); grav, from Latin gravis (“heavy”); and -ator, from Latin -ator (“agent, one who”). Explore each root to see other English words built from the same source.
